Remote Patient Monitoring Market: Comprehensive SEO Analysis (2026-2035)
Remote Patient Monitoring (RPM) is a transformative healthcare technology that enables continuous monitoring of patients outside traditional clinical settings using connected devices, mobile applications, and cloud-based platforms. RPM systems collect real-time health data such as heart rate, blood pressure, glucose levels, and oxygen saturation, allowing healthcare providers to make timely and informed decisions without requiring in-person visits.This technology has become a cornerstone of modern digital healthcare, especially with the rise of telemedicine, aging populations, and chronic disease prevalence. By improving accessibility, reducing hospital visits, and enabling proactive care, RPM is reshaping the global healthcare ecosystem.

Remote Patient Monitoring Market Size
According to insights from Cervicorn Consulting, the global remote patient monitoring market was valued at approximately USD 27.85 billion in 2024 and is projected to reach around USD 71.67 billion by 2034, growing at a CAGR of 9.91% during the forecast period.
This steady growth is driven by increasing healthcare digitization, rising chronic disease burden, and growing adoption of telehealth solutions worldwide. The COVID-19 pandemic further accelerated RPM adoption, highlighting the need for remote and continuous care systems.

Current Market Trends
1. Integration of AI and Machine Learning
AI-powered RPM systems enable predictive analytics, early disease detection, and personalized treatment plans. These technologies improve clinical decision-making and patient outcomes.
2. Growth of Wearables and IoT Devices
Wearable devices such as smartwatches and connected sensors are making RPM more accessible and user-friendly, enabling continuous monitoring in real-time.
3. Expansion of Telehealth Ecosystems
RPM is increasingly integrated with telemedicine platforms, allowing seamless virtual consultations and remote diagnostics.
4. Focus on Data Security and Privacy
As RPM relies heavily on patient data, there is a growing emphasis on cybersecurity, compliance, and secure data transmission systems.
5. Shift Toward Home-Based Healthcare
The rise of home healthcare services is driving demand for RPM devices that support independent living and chronic disease management.

Market Drivers
1. Rising Prevalence of Chronic Diseases
Increasing cases of diabetes, cardiovascular diseases, and respiratory disorders are driving demand for continuous monitoring solutions.
2. Growing Aging Population
The elderly population requires long-term monitoring, making RPM an essential tool for improving quality of life and reducing hospitalizations.
3. Increasing Adoption of Telemedicine
The rapid expansion of telehealth services is boosting the demand for RPM technologies to support remote care delivery.
4. Government Initiatives and Reimbursement Policies
Supportive healthcare policies and reimbursement programs are encouraging healthcare providers to adopt RPM solutions.
5. Cost Reduction in Healthcare
RPM helps reduce hospital readmissions and healthcare costs by enabling early intervention and continuous monitoring.
________________________________________
Market Restraints
1. High Implementation Costs
Advanced RPM systems require significant investment in devices, software, and infrastructure, limiting adoption in cost-sensitive regions.
2. Data Privacy and Security Concerns
Handling sensitive patient data raises concerns about cybersecurity risks and regulatory compliance.
3. Lack of Technical Expertise
Healthcare providers and patients may face challenges in operating advanced monitoring systems due to limited technical knowledge.
4. Regulatory Challenges
Strict medical device regulations and approval processes can delay market entry for new RPM technologies.

Regional Market Insights
North America
North America dominates the RPM market due to advanced healthcare infrastructure, high adoption of digital health technologies, and favorable reimbursement policies.
Asia-Pacific
Asia-Pacific is the fastest-growing region, driven by increasing healthcare investments, large patient population, and expanding telemedicine adoption.
Europe
Europe is witnessing steady growth due to government initiatives promoting digital health and telemedicine integration.
Latin America & Middle East & Africa
These regions are gradually adopting RPM technologies to improve healthcare accessibility and reduce infrastructure gaps.
